A side of a cube measures 4 centimeters and a side of a smaller cube measures 2 centimeters. the volume of the larger cube is ho

w many times the volume of the smaller cube
a: 6
b: 2
c: 8
d: 4

Answer:

C

Step-by-step explanation:

Given the sides of cubes in the ratio a : b , then

ratio of volumes = a³ : b³

Here ratio of sides = 2 : 4 = 1 : 2 ( smaller : larger ) , so

ratio of volumes = 1³ : 2³ = 1 : 8

Then the volume of the larger cube is 8 times the volume of the smaller.
